1967 was a turning point for Chevrolet trucks. The second generation of the C/K truck line brought about the 'action line' which made their trucks much more comfortable and able to be driven as everyday transportation rather than simple workhorses. Independent front suspension with coil springs greatly increased comfort over the previous generation as did optional coils in the rear. Creature comforts like A/C, power steering and brakes, and automatic transmissions made these trucks much more functional for daily use and the revised styling gave a modern look.
